下载地址:https://download.csdn.net/download/a13689028602/20681462
基于SSM框架的旅游门户网站
项目背景
旅游业作为一个快速成长的服务行业,游客希望获取的旅游资源相比较以往而言更加的多样化。游客需求变化的同时对旅游网站信息化建设的要求也在不断的提高。各地旅游部门为了加快本土旅游业的发展,正在通过各种途径积极探索旅游业发展的新模式。在互联网和电子商务蓬勃发展的大背景下,通过互联网技术建立当地独具特色的旅游门户网站将有效的促进旅游资源的推广。无论是山水风光还是红色旅游资源,江西都具有自身的独特优势。如今旅游业的发展与互联网联系的更加密切,只有加快旅游业信息化发展的步伐,提高旅游业的信息化建设水平,江西旅游产业才能扩大知名度,紧跟信息化时代的发展步伐。传统的旅游服务信息化水平早已无法满足当下用户的多样化需求,管理效率相对低下,数据处理粗糙,信息共享闭塞等问题严重制约着旅游业的发展。旅游网站在整合不同的旅游资源方面具有自身的优势,它可以将以往分散的旅游资源,包括酒店、景区、特产商品等有效的整合分类。网站负责提供全面的旅游信息化服务,用户就不必为寻找不同的旅游资源而花费大量的时间,可以将精力集中用于良好的旅游体验上。这种服务模式在便利了游客出行的同时也实现了旅游资源利用率的最大化。各类服务资源在互补的同时也满足了用户多样化的需求,旅游服务信息化水平的提高在一定程度上会拉动旅游业的增长。利用时下热门的互联网技术打造江西省旅游门户网站,整合江西各大旅游资源。在充分考虑用户使用体验的基础上,实现用户游记发布、特产购买、景点查询等功能。有效提高江西旅游业的信息化服务水平。
二、总体设计与实施方案
该系统最核心需要解决的问题是如何满足游客出行旅游多样化的需求。旅游业作为一个庞大的服务生态链,它涵盖的服务场景非常广泛。其中包括酒店、景区、交通等各大环节,不同的环节上对应着各自的服务场景。本网站系统最大的作用就是将这些分支服务有效的整合起来,让用户通过一个平台就可以获得各类旅游资源整合后所带来的更加高效、便捷的服务。游客借助这个平台可以更加方便的了解江西独特的旅游文化并且乐于去体验江西旅游资源所带来的旅行服务,从而达到促进江西旅游业发展的目标。
2.1 系统功能结构
根据旅游业的实际业务需求,方便游客对旅游资源的便捷获取并享受其快捷的旅游服务。网站系统采用浏览器、服务器的结构设计。该系统的用户角色分为:游客、会员、网站管理员。该系统分为前台的用户模块、后台的管理员模块。用户模块如下:发布游记、发表评论、点赞游记、特产预定、个人信息管理、用户注册、网站信息预览。管理员模块如下:订单管理、景区管理、特产管理、酒店管理、首页信息发布管理、游记管理、评论管理、用户管理。
avatar
2.2 功能描述
前台模块
(1)用户签到:用户每天可签到一次得20积分,且一天只能签到一次,可以查询到不同的积分值对应不同的奖励实施方案。
(2)用户注册:用户在前台输入有效的信息,包括用户手机号以及邮箱等信息。然后通过接入第三方平台的短信验证、邮件激活用户状态等几个关键操作,用户才完成注册成为会员的操作。
(3)用户登录:只有当用户账号处于可用状态时,该用户才可以成功登录进入系统。
(4)用户个人信息设置:用户可以修改自己的头像图标、登录密码、地址等个人信息。
(5)发布游记:用户可以将自己旅游心得通过图片或文字的形式发布到网站上,与广大的驴友分享旅途的快乐。
(6)发表评论:已注册用户可以对审核通过的游记发表自己的评论以及对景点、特产、酒店发表自己的评论。
(7)点赞游记:已注册用户可以对自己喜欢的游记进行点赞操作,对应的游记点赞数目加一。
(8)下订单:登录用户可以对自己喜欢商品进行购买,完成下订单的操作并且对订单进行在线付款。
(9)前台搜索:用户可以对江西省各个地级市的特产、美景、资讯、酒店进行分类的模糊查询。
(10)个人订单管理:用户可以在自己的个人主页查询自己下单情况并且可以对未付款的订单进行删除操作。
(11)个人游记管理:用户可以对已经发表的游记进行删除或修改操作以及查看每个游记的点赞情况和评论信息。
后台模块
(1)管理员登录:管理员只有在个人信息得到有效的验证后才可登录网站后台系统。
(2)订单图表统计:用户可以通过折线图和柱状图对江西省各个地级市下订单的数量以及营业金额进行统计显示,对形成的图形可以下载生成图片格式进行保存,便于管理员对数据进行分析。
(3)网站首页信息发布管理: 该功能模块可以实现广告管理、资讯管理、特产管理、景区管理。广告管理和资讯管理模块可实现广告和资讯的发布操作并在首页进行分类展示,可以对已经发布的广告和资讯信息进行修改并重新发布,可以对选中的广告和资讯信息进行上下架处理。特产管理和景区管理可以对已发布特产和景区信息进行修改操作,对特产和景区的状态进行上下架处理。
(4)景点管理:可以分页显示所有的景点信息并且可以在搜索栏内输入地级市的名称进行各个地区的景点查询。实现点击发布按钮可将景点发布到首页的江西美景模块,可对景点信息进行修改和批量的上架、下架操作,点击新增景点可以发布新的景点信息。
(5)特产管理:可以分页显示所有的特产信息并且可以在搜索栏内输入特产名称实现特产的精确查询。实现点击发布按钮可将特产发布到首页的江西特产模块,可对特产信息进行修改和批量的上下架操作,点击新增特产菜单项可以发布新的特产信息。
(6)酒店管理:可以分页显示所有的酒店信息并且可以在搜索栏内输入酒店名称实现酒店信息的精确查询。可对酒店信息进行修改和批量的上架、下架操作,点击新增酒店选项可以发布新的特产信息。
(7)游记管理:可以分页显示所有的游记信息并且可以在搜索栏内输入用户的账号来查询显示该用户已发布的所有游记信息。管理员可对游记进行单项或批量的审核操作判断游记是否可以通过审核,游记的状态栏应该用不同的字体颜色显示通过或待审核状态。
(8)评论管理:该功能分为景点评论、特产评论、酒店评论、游记评论。管理员可以对这些评论进行撤回或通过的权限管理。在游记评论模块,可以根据用户编号来查询该用户已发布的评论信息。
(9)订单管理:可以根据用户名查询该用户的所有的下单信息,并可对某一个订单信息进行详细的查询。
(10)用户权限管理:可以查询所有的用户信息以及在搜索框中输入用户名来查询某一个用户的具体信息,实现对用户权限进行管理。
2.3 实施计划
本系统的实施计划按以下五个阶段依进行划分,依次为前期的需求调研分析阶段、模块概要设计阶段;中期的功能模块详细设计阶段、模块编码实现阶段;后期的系统测试修改阶段。
avatar
(1)在需求分析阶段,结合各大旅游门户网站的优势与江西旅游资源自身的特点,对项目的功能点进行分析并撰写详细的需求分析文档。
(2)在概要设计阶段,依据需求文档划分功能模块,对数据库模型进行设计,分析系统的结构关系与对应的层次。
(3)在详细设计阶段,对功能模块描述进行结构化设计,完成详细的流程图以及数据库设计与界面设计,撰写设计说明书。
(4)在编码阶段,首先按不同的模块层次进行划分,然后搭建项目开发框架,编写功能接口并实现面向接口的开发。
(5)在测试阶段,首先对同一类模块下的小功能点进行单独测试,通过后再进行单元模块的整合。各模块测试通过后再对模块间的接口进行测
毕业论文、课程设计、公司项目参考